Why Curry Cashews Work So Well in Cooking

Seeberger Curry Cashews are more than just a snack—they're a concentrated source of flavor and texture. The curry seasoning typically includes turmeric, cumin, coriander, and a hint of chili, which pairs beautifully with the natural sweetness and buttery texture of cashews. When heated, the spices become more aromatic, while the nuts retain their crunch if added at the right moment. This makes them ideal for dishes where you want both a flavor punch and a satisfying bite.

Moreover, cashews are a great source of healthy fats, protein, and minerals like magnesium and zinc. By using them in cooking, you're not only enhancing taste but also adding nutritional value. Whether you're a vegetarian looking for plant-based protein or simply want to reduce meat portions, curry cashews can help create more satisfying meals.

  • Adds crunch without needing to fry or toast additional ingredients.
  • Spices infuse into the dish, creating a layered flavor profile.
  • Versatile enough for both hot and cold preparations.

Curry Cashew Crunch Salad

One of the easiest ways to use curry cashews is as a salad topping. Their bold flavor complements fresh greens, fruits, and creamy dressings. Start with a base of mixed greens or spinach, then add shredded carrots, sliced bell peppers, and chopped cilantro. For sweetness, toss in some dried cranberries or diced apple. A simple lime vinaigrette—lime juice, olive oil, honey, and a pinch of salt—ties everything together.

Just before serving, sprinkle a generous handful of Seeberger Curry Cashews over the salad. The nuts provide a spicy, crunchy contrast to the crisp vegetables and tangy dressing. You can also crush them slightly for a more even distribution. This salad works as a light lunch or a side dish for grilled chicken or fish. For extra protein, add chickpeas or grilled tofu.

  • Use the nuts whole or roughly chopped for varied texture.
  • Pair with a creamy yogurt dressing to balance the spice.
  • Add mango or pineapple for a tropical twist.

Curry Cashew Stir-Fry

Stir-fries are perfect for weeknight dinners, and curry cashews can elevate them with minimal effort. Sauté your choice of vegetables—such as broccoli, bell peppers, snap peas, and carrots—in a hot wok with a little oil. Add protein like chicken, shrimp, or tofu, and cook until done. For the sauce, whisk together soy sauce, garlic, ginger, and a splash of coconut milk or broth.

Once the stir-fry is nearly finished, toss in a handful of Seeberger Curry Cashews and stir for another minute. The nuts will warm through and release their curry aroma, coating the vegetables and sauce. Serve over steamed jasmine rice or noodles. The cashews add a delightful crunch that contrasts with the tender vegetables, making every bite interesting.

  • Add cashews at the end to preserve their crunch.
  • Use the curry cashew oil from the bag if any, for extra flavor.
  • Garnish with fresh cilantro and a squeeze of lime.

Curry Cashew Crusted Chicken or Tofu

For a main dish that's both crunchy and flavorful, try using crushed curry cashews as a crust. Pulse a cup of Seeberger Curry Cashews in a food processor until they resemble coarse breadcrumbs. Season with a pinch of salt and pepper. Dip chicken breasts or tofu slices in beaten egg (or a plant-based milk for vegan option), then press into the nut mixture to coat evenly.

Place the coated pieces on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and bake at 200°C (400°F) for about 15-20 minutes, until golden and cooked through. The nuts form a crispy, aromatic crust that pairs beautifully with a sweet chili dipping sauce or a cooling yogurt dip. This dish is sure to become a family favorite and is a great way to use curry cashews in a main course.

  • For extra crunch, double-coat by repeating the egg and nut step.
  • Use the crust on fish fillets or portobello mushrooms as well.
  • Leftover crust can be frozen for future use.

Curry Cashew Rice Pilaf

Rice pilaf gets a flavor upgrade with the addition of curry cashews. Sauté a chopped onion and a clove of garlic in butter or oil until soft. Add one cup of basmati rice and stir for a minute. Pour in two cups of vegetable or chicken broth, bring to a boil, then reduce heat, cover, and simmer for 15 minutes.

When the rice is cooked, fluff it with a fork and fold in a generous handful of Seeberger Curry Cashews along with some chopped fresh parsley or cilantro. The nuts add a spicy, crunchy element that transforms plain rice into a fragrant side dish. This pilaf pairs wonderfully with grilled meats, curries, or even as a stuffing for bell peppers.

  • Toast the cashews briefly in a dry pan before adding for deeper flavor.
  • Add dried fruits like raisins or apricots for a sweet contrast.
  • Use brown rice for a nuttier, more wholesome version.

Curry Cashew Butter and Spreads

Blend Seeberger Curry Cashews into a savory nut butter for a unique spread. In a food processor, grind two cups of curry cashews until smooth, adding a little coconut oil or water to achieve desired consistency. Season with a pinch of salt and a squeeze of lime if needed. This curry cashew butter can be used as a dip for vegetable sticks, a spread on sandwiches, or a sauce for noodles.

For a quick noodle dish, toss cooked soba or rice noodles with a few tablespoons of curry cashew butter, a splash of soy sauce, and some steamed vegetables. The butter melts into a creamy sauce that coats every strand. You can also thin it with coconut milk to make a curry sauce for drizzling over grain bowls or roasted vegetables.

  • Store in an airtight jar in the fridge for up to two weeks.
  • Add a teaspoon of honey or maple syrup for a sweet-savory version.
  • Use as a base for a quick curry dip by mixing with yogurt.
